Deji bounces back from Floyd Mayweather defeat with win over former KSI opponent Swarmz before calling out One Direction star

Deji got his boxing career back on track after falling short against boxing legend Floyd Mayweather last year.
The YouTuber put on a dominant display to outpoint rapper Swarmz, who KSI previously stopped in two rounds, and pick up his second boxing win.
Deji's experience showed in the first round, but he really started to pour it on in the second frame as he trapped his opponent against the ropes on several occasions.
Swarmz returned with the occasional eye-catching counter punch, but for the most part, KSI’s younger brother was all over him with big power punches.
In between rounds, the rapper's corner implored their fighter to let his hands go but he couldn’t keep Deji - who started to showboat - off him.
Every so often, Swarmz would fire back with combinations but struggled to land anything clean and it seemed like he was running on fumes heading into the final round.
Deji was told ‘Don’t do anything stupid’ before the fourth frame and for the first 90 seconds he seemed content to coast to a decision win.
However, midway through the round, he began putting his punches together and left himself open to counters from Swarmz.
The 26-year-old was unable to mount any offence and ended the fight with his back against the ropes while fending off attacks from Deji.
When the final bell rang, Deji was announced as the winner by unanimous decision.
Post-fight, he called out former One Direction star Liam Payne.
The pop star has previously expressed an interest in boxing and even teased a fight with Tommy Fury before announcing they'll square off at Soccer Aid.
